About the Author
G. V. Krishnan is Director of the Applied Business and Technology Center at the University of Houston (Downtown). He has been teaching basic through advanced AutoCAD courses for than 20 years at one of the nation's largest authorized Autodesk Training Centers. James E. Taylor has over twenty years of experience in the chemical manufacturing industry and has developed training and documentation for users of computer-aided engineering programs. He has taught MicroStation to new users in industry and at the college level.
